编程组别判断的讲解是什么
-
编程组别判断是指通过一系列的程序设计题目或编程考试来评估一个人在编程能力方面的水平,并根据评估结果将其分配到相应的编程组别中。编程组别通常可分为初级、中级和高级三个级别,每个级别都对应不同的编程能力要求。
在编程组别判断中,通常会以编程语言为基础,考察候选人的算法和数据结构知识、代码实现能力和调试能力等方面。具体的评估方式可以是在线编程题目,要求候选人在规定时间内完成编程任务并通过一系列的测试用例,评估其代码的正确性和效率;也可以是面试形式,面试官会向候选人提出一些编程相关的问题,评估其对编程的理解和应用能力。
初级编程组别通常对候选人的编程能力要求较低,重点考察基础的编程知识和语法的掌握程度,注重程序的正确性和可读性。中级编程组别对候选人的编程能力要求逐渐提高,除了基础知识外,还需要具备一定的算法和数据结构知识,能够设计和实现稍复杂的程序。高级编程组别对候选人的编程能力要求最高,需要具备深厚的编程经验和能力,能够独立完成复杂的编程任务,并具备优化和调试代码的能力。
编程组别判断的目的是为了更好地衡量和评估候选人的编程能力,确保他们能够胜任相应的编程工作。根据编程组别判断的结果,可以更有效地进行编程团队组建和任务分配,提高工作效率和质量。同时,对于候选人来说,也可以适应自己的编程水平,有针对性地提升自己的技能,达到更高的职业发展目标。
1年前 -
编程中的组别判断通常指的是根据条件来判断程序执行的分支。它是条件语句的一种形式,用于根据不同的条件执行不同的代码块。下面是对组别判断的讲解:
-
if语句:if语句是最基本的组别判断方式。它能根据给定的条件判断是否执行某段代码。例如,如果条件为真,则执行if后的代码块;如果条件为假,则不执行。if语句的基本结构是:if (条件) { 代码块 }
-
if-else语句:if-else语句在if语句的基础上添加了一个可选的else分支。如果条件为真,则执行if后的代码块;如果条件为假,则执行else后的代码块。if-else语句的基本结构是:if (条件) { 代码块1 } else { 代码块2 }
-
if-elseif-else语句:if-elseif-else语句可以用来判断多个条件。它在if-else语句的基础上添加了一个或多个elseif分支。如果第一个条件为真,则执行第一个if后的代码块;如果第一个条件为假,且第二个条件为真,则执行第一个elseif后的代码块;如果前面的条件都为假,则执行else后的代码块。
-
switch语句:switch语句是一种适用于多个选择的组别判断方式。它的语法结构较为特殊,基本形式是:switch (表达式) { case 值1: 代码块1; break; case 值2: 代码块2; break; default: 默认的代码块; }
-
嵌套组别判断:在编程中,组别判断可以嵌套使用。即在一个分支内部再次使用if语句或switch语句进行分支选择。这样可以根据更复杂的条件进行判断执行。嵌套组别判断可以有多层嵌套,但要注意保持代码的可读性。
这些是常见的组别判断讲解,不同的编程语言可能会有些差异,但基本的控制结构原理是相通的。正确使用组别判断可以使程序根据不同的条件灵活地执行不同的操作,增加程序的功能性和逻辑性。
1年前 -
-
编程中的组别判断是指根据给定条件的不同,对不同组别的代码块进行执行的操作。它是一种流程控制结构,可以根据不同的条件执行不同的代码块。在编程中,组别判断通常使用条件语句来实现,最常见的条件语句有if语句、switch语句等。
一、if语句
if语句是最基本和常用的条件语句。它的基本语法如下:
if (条件1) { // 条件1为真时执行的代码 } else if (条件2) { // 条件2为真时执行的代码 } else { // 条件1和条件2都为假时执行的代码 }if语句的执行流程如下:
- 首先判断条件1是否为真,如果为真,则执行条件1为真时的代码块,并跳过后续的else if和else代码块。
- 如果条件1为假,则继续判断条件2是否为真,如果为真,则执行条件2为真时的代码块,并跳过后续的else代码块。
- 如果条件2为假,则执行else代码块中的代码。
二、switch语句
switch语句是一种多分支的条件语句,用于根据不同的值执行不同的代码块。它的基本语法如下:
switch (表达式) { case 值1: // 当表达式的值等于值1时执行的代码 break; case 值2: // 当表达式的值等于值2时执行的代码 break; case 值3: // 当表达式的值等于值3时执行的代码 break; default: // 当表达式的值不等于任何一个case时执行的代码 break; }switch语句的执行流程如下:
- 首先计算表达式的值。
- 将表达式的值与每个case的值进行比较,如果匹配成功,则执行对应case的代码块,并跳过后续所有的case。
- 如果没有匹配的case,则执行default代码块。
三、其他条件语句
除了if语句和switch语句,编程中还有一些其他的条件语句可以用来实现组别判断,例如三元运算符、if-else嵌套等。这些条件语句的选择取决于实际情况和编程的需求。
以上就是编程中组别判断的讲解,通过条件语句可以根据不同的条件执行不同的代码块,实现灵活的流程控制。在实际编程中,我们需要根据具体的需求选择适合的条件语句来实现组别判断。
1年前